I had spent a bit of time in the past trying to fix the blacked out VC of this aircraft as the externals are quite good. I came to the conclusion that the problem lay in the model file. I have just tried the fix and sure enought the VC glass has now been sorted. For the 2 seater there were I believe 8 model files in the original release but be aware that there are only 4 fixed model files so you will need to delete the non fixed variants from the config file.
